Master of Business Administration
The Master of Business Administration (M.B.A.) degree is designed to prepare graduates for business leadership positions. The knowledge, practiced skills, and attitudes needed for success in management are taught. Critical and applied thinking as well as oral and written professional communication are emphasized throughout the program. Students can choose to concentrate in one of four tracks: Accounting, Information Systems Management, International Business, or Management.
The MBA is delivered using the hybrid method.
Students attend two on-campus, half-day residencies at the beginning and end of each course, all on Friday or Saturday. Residencies are coordinated to ensure a maximum of three trips to campus each semester. Coursework between residencies is administered through distance-learning technology.
